Right now we are just trying to see if anyone would be interested in these designs and concepts. We really dont want to build Strat, Tele, and Les Paul copies. We are very much into extended range and different scales.

Trust me we understand that we have zero respect or credibility until we have some wood and metal prototypes to show. We are working on that but we want to find out if we could sell these or if we would just be building guitars for our own use.

We dont have specs completely nailed down and probably wont until we get into the prototyping stage. With the Titan and Gorgon for instance. The design concept (that doesnt show very well with the mockup) we want a carved top and back. Think of the carved top on a PRS or LP. Then the back will be carved as well. The center of the guitar will be kept to standard thickness and will taper out to the perimeter getting thinner and then dishing out at the edge. Not as thin as an Ibanez S but a similar concept.


EDIT: Basically whats going on here is we are seeing if there is any market or interest in our design ideas. If we get a lot of positive feedback and suggestions we will disappear for a while and come back with prototype build threads. If those are well recieved we will invite people out for testing and get some local players to test them out and review them. If people dig it we will start taking orders. A very limited number of orders. We dont want to bite off more than we can chew and have our quality and reputation suffer for it.
